Do I need to have

A hundred percent energy

At every, single moment?

Will someone please

Permit me to breathe.

I do not want to live, hearing the crashing of seas

From the inside of my bloodstream.

Maybe I just want to not speak,

Sit close, with the breeze

And birds around me for company

So I can feel how it is

To just

Be.
